#zhuanti{width:100%;height:auto;margin:0 auto;overflow:hidden}
#zhuanti #ztblock{width:100%;height:auto;padding:1rem;margin-bottom:1rem;box-sizing:border-box;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;overflow:hidden}
#zhuanti #ztblock #ztpic{width:30%;height:240px;line-height:240px;float:left;vertical-align:middle;box-shadow:0 2px 16px #999999, 0 0 1px #999999, 0 0 1px #999999;overflow:hidden}
#zhuanti #ztblock #ztpic img{width:auto;max-width:100%;height:auto;min-height:240px;display:block;vertical-align:middle;overflow:hidden}
#zhuanti #ztblock #zttxt{background:#eeeeee;width:70%;height:240px;line-height:1.8rem;border:1px #ececec solid;float:right;padding:1.2rem;box-sizing:border-box;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;overflow:hidden}
#zhuanti #ztblock #zttxt h1{background:#E82721;width:98%;height:2.2rem;line-height:2.2rem;text-align:center;font-size:1.1rem;color:#ffffff;border-radius:3px;margin:0 auto;margin-bottom:0.5rem;overflow:hidden}
#zhuanti #ztblock #zttxt h1 a{font-size:1.2rem;color:#ffffff;}
#zhuanti #ztcon{width:100%;height:auto;overflow:hidden}
#zhuanti #ztcon ul{width:100%;height:auto;overflow:hidden}
#zhuanti #ztcon ul li{width:46%;height:auto;display:block;margin:2rem 2%;padding:0.6rem;box-sizing:border-box;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;float:left;box-shadow:0 2px 16px #999999, 0 0 1px #999999, 0 0 1px #999999;overflow:hidden}
.ztsimple{background:#eeeeee;clear:both;width:100%;height:auto;display:flex;overflow:hidden}
.ztsimple #ztpic{width:240px;height:180px;float:left;flex:none;overflow:hidden}
.ztsimple #ztpic img{width:240px;height:180px;max-height:240px;display:block;overflow:hidden}
.ztsimple dl{width:auto;height:180px;padding-left:1rem;box-sizing:border-box;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;float:left;flex:1;overflow:hidden}
.ztsimple dl dt{width:auto;height:2rem;line-height:2rem;overflow:hidden}
.ztsimple dl dt a{font-weight:bold;color:#000000}
.ztsimple dl dd{width:auto;height:auto;line-height:1.5rem;overflow:hidden}

.ztsuiji{width:100%;height:auto;overflow:hidden}
.ztsuiji #ztsjTitle{background:#eeeeee;width:100%;height:3rem;line-height:3rem;font-size:1.4rem;font-weight:bold;border:1px #dcdcdc solid;margin-bottom:2rem;text-align:center;border-radius:3px;box-sizing:border-box;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;overflow:hidden}
.ztsuiji ul{width:100%;height:auto;overflow:hidden}
.ztsuiji ul li{width:21%;height:auto;float:left;margin-left:2%;margin-right:2%;margin-bottom:1rem;padding:1rem;border:1px #ececec solid;box-sizing:border-box;-moz-box-sizing:border-box;-webkit-box-sizing:border-box;overflow:hidden}
.ztsuiji ul li > span{width:100%;height:160px;overflow:hidden}
.ztsuiji ul li > span img{width:100%;height:160px;display:block}
.ztsuiji ul li > dl{width:100%;height:130px;overflow:hidden}
.ztsuiji ul li > dl dt{width:100%;height:2rem;line-height:2rem;font-weight:bold;overflow:hidden}
.ztsuiji ul li > dl dt a{font-weight:bold;}
.ztsuiji ul li > dl dd{width:100%;height:auto;line-height:1.5rem;overflow:hidden}
